Emma Thompson

OK, let me break this down for you. There could be several reasons why your payment is delayed: 1. Identity verification issues: EDD has been cracking down on fraud, so they might be verifying your identity. 2. Eligibility questions: If there's any doubt about your eligibility, they might put a hold on your payments. 3. Certification problems: Make sure you're certifying correctly every two weeks. 4. System glitches: Unfortunately, these happen more often than they should. 5. High volume of claims: With the pandemic, they're dealing with an unprecedented number of claims. Here's what you can do: - Double-check your UI Online account for any messages or requests. - Make sure all your information is up to date. - Try contacting them through email or social media (sometimes they respond faster there). - If you can, try to speak with a rep (use that calling service someone mentioned if you're desperate). - Reach out to your local assembly member's office. They can sometimes help push things through. Hang in there! It's a frustrating process, but keep at it. You'll get your money eventually.

Ugh, I feel for you. I was in the same situation last month. What finally worked for me was sending a message through the UI Online portal. It took a few days, but they actually responded and fixed the issue. Might be worth trying if you haven't already.
